Wood tones appear on many elements around our homes including furniture flooring cabinetry and trim.
Stains and finishes can range from light blonde to rich mahogany and these neutral hues play an important role in a room s overall color scheme.
Brown which signifies grounding earthiness and stability is a natural color for the floor.
